Crossing Channels Under Jalan DI Panjaitan Work Project Reaches 65 Percent

Its construction aims to anticipate puddles

The two crossing channels construction under Jalan DI Panjaitan, Jatinegara, East Jakarta has reached 65 percent.

East Jakarta Water Resources (SDA) Sub-agency Head Santo said it was carried out under Jalan DI Panjaitan, precisely in the front of the Investigation, Testing and Measurement Management Unit (UP4) office and in the front of IBN campus until Cimory or Penas.

In the front of UP4 office, his side made a crossing along 56 meters. Then in the front of IBN campus, he wanted the Becakayu Toll Road project developer to participate in connecting the channel crossing to the Cipinang River. Each crossing was made using a box culvert measuring 1.5x1.5 meters.

"Its construction aims to anticipate puddles," he expressed, Friday (11/6).

In the meantime, Development and Drainage Improvement Division Head Tengku Saufi Zikri explained, the crossing itself was connected with the DI Panjaitan connecting channel, then streamed to Cipinang River.

"Thus far it has been ongoing since two weeks and is targeted to be complete in the forthcoming December," he stated.
